#e15605 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e15605 is composed of 88.2% red, 33.7%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.8% magenta, 97.8%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 22.1 degrees, a saturation of 95.7% and a lightness of 45.1%. #e15605 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ffac0a with #c30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

Shades and Tints of #e15605
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0500 is the darkest color, while #fffc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#e15605
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#77726f is the less saturated color, while #e15605 is the most saturated one.
